WEBMar 9, 2016 · Method 1: Reset Internet Explorer security zone settings to their default level. To reset Internet Explorer security zone settings to their default level, follow these steps: Start Internet Explorer. Click Tools, and then click Internet options. Click the Security tab. Click Reset all zones to default level, and then click OK.

WEBApr 17, 2024 · 1) Right click the exe, click Properties. Click the Unblock button. Click OK. 2) Adding exe to Control Pannel > Windows Defender > Tools > Options > Excluded file types. 3) Start / Control Panel / Internet Options. (Internet Options control panel appears) Click "Security" tab. Click "Local Intranet" Drag slider to "Low" Click "Sites" button.
